Benefits of Eco-friendly Composting

You'll reduce waste and enrich your garden soil by practicing eco-friendly composting techniques. Reducing waste is a crucial benefit of composting. Instead of throwing away kitchen scraps, yard trimmings, and other organic materials, you can divert them from landfills and turn them into nutrient-rich soil amendment. This not only decreases the amount of waste going to landfills but also reduces methane emissions, a potent greenhouse gas produced by organic matter in anaerobic conditions. By composting, you actively contribute to waste reduction and environmental preservation.

Enriching soil is another significant advantage of eco-friendly composting. Compost adds essential nutrients to the soil, improving its structure and fertility. It enhances the soil's ability to retain moisture, reduces erosion, and promotes healthier plant growth. Additionally, compost helps balance soil pH levels, making it more conducive for plants to uptake nutrients. As a result, you'll notice an increase in the overall health and productivity of your garden.

Furthermore, adding compost to your soil can suppress certain plant diseases and pests, reducing the need for chemical fertilizers and pesticides.

Choosing the Right Composting Method

To effectively choose the right composting method for your outdoor garden, consider the specific needs of your organic materials and the space available for composting. When it comes to composting options, there are several methods to choose from, each with its own advantages and considerations.

If you have limited outdoor space, a tumbling composter or a worm bin might be the best options, as they're compact and can effectively decompose organic matter in a small area. On the other hand, if you have ample outdoor space, traditional compost piles or bins can be effective for larger quantities of organic waste.

When considering the effective decomposition of organic materials, it's important to assess the natural environment of your outdoor garden. For instance, if your garden has a lot of shade, a compost pile may take longer to decompose due to lower temperatures. In such cases, a tumbling composter or a worm bin can offer a more controlled environment for decomposition, ensuring that the organic materials break down effectively.

On the other hand, if your garden receives plenty of sunlight and has good airflow, a traditional compost pile may be a suitable option for harnessing the natural elements to aid in the decomposition process.

Materials for Successful Composting

For successful composting, select a balanced mix of green and brown materials to promote efficient decomposition. The decomposition process relies on a harmonious blend of ingredients to create nutrient-rich compost for your garden. Here are the essential materials for successful composting:

  1. Green Materials: These include kitchen scraps like fruit and vegetable peels, coffee grounds, and grass clippings. Green materials are rich in nitrogen, which accelerates the decomposition process. They provide essential nutrients for microorganisms, ensuring a healthy and active compost pile.
  2. Brown Materials: Brown materials such as dried leaves, straw, and shredded paper provide carbon, which balances the high nitrogen content of green materials. Carbon-rich brown materials create air pockets in the pile, allowing oxygen to flow and preventing the compost from becoming too compacted.
  3. Water: Adequate moisture is crucial for the decomposition of composting materials. The ideal moisture level is similar to that of a wrung-out sponge. Water helps microorganisms break down the materials, but excessive moisture can lead to a smelly, anaerobic pile.
  4. Air: Proper aeration is vital for the composting process. Turning the compost pile regularly, or using a compost bin with proper ventilation, ensures that microorganisms receive the oxygen they need to thrive.

Building a Compost Bin or Pile

Consider the available space in your garden and decide whether you'll build a compost bin or create a compost pile directly on the ground. Compost bin designs can range from simple to elaborate, and the choice depends on your gardening needs and available resources. If you have limited space or want to contain the compost in a specific area, a compost bin may be the best option for you. There are various designs for compost bins, including wooden pallet bins, wire mesh bins, or commercially available plastic bins. These designs help to keep the compost contained, tidy, and easier to manage.

On the other hand, if you have a larger garden space and prefer a more hands-off approach, pile composting techniques might be the way to go. Creating a compost pile directly on the ground allows for more flexibility in terms of size and can be a suitable option if you have a larger volume of organic materials to compost. Pile composting also provides a more natural environment for beneficial organisms to break down the materials.

When building a compost bin or creating a compost pile, it's important to consider factors such as aeration, moisture, and access for turning or mixing the compost. Regardless of the method you choose, both compost bin designs and pile composting techniques can be effective ways to turn organic waste into nutrient-rich compost for your garden.

Maintaining Proper Compost Conditions

When maintaining proper compost conditions, focus on ensuring adequate aeration, moisture levels, and access for turning or mixing the compost, regardless of whether you opt for a compost bin or a compost pile.

Here are some key aspects to consider when maintaining proper compost conditions:

  1. Monitoring Temperature: Regularly check the internal temperature of the compost. It should ideally reach between 135-160°F (57-71°C) to effectively break down organic matter. If the temperature is too low, consider adjusting the carbon to nitrogen ratio by adding more nitrogen-rich materials.
  2. Moisture Levels: Keep an eye on the moisture content of the compost. It should resemble a wrung-out sponge, neither too dry nor too soggy. Adjust moisture levels by adding water or dry materials as needed to maintain the right balance.
  3. Turning Frequency: Regularly turn or mix the compost to introduce oxygen and aid in the breakdown process. Aim to turn the compost every 1-2 weeks to ensure even decomposition and prevent anaerobic conditions.
  4. Aeration Techniques: Utilize a pitchfork or compost turning tool to aerate the compost. This helps prevent foul odors and encourages the growth of beneficial microorganisms.

Harvesting and Using Compost

Once your compost is fully decomposed and resembles rich, dark soil, it's time to harvest and utilize it in your garden. Harvesting your compost is a simple process. Start by removing any undecomposed materials or large debris from the top of the pile. Then, use a garden fork or shovel to scoop out the compost from the bottom of the pile. This is where the most decomposed and nutrient-rich material will be found.

Using compost as fertilizer in your garden can significantly enhance soil health and plant growth. When incorporating compost into the soil, mix it thoroughly to ensure an even distribution of nutrients. For existing plants, spread a layer of compost around the base, being careful not to mound it against the stems or trunks. This will help provide a slow release of nutrients to the roots and improve soil structure over time. Additionally, consider making compost tea by steeping compost in water and using the resulting liquid as a natural fertilizer.

Maximizing compost benefits involves understanding its role in improving soil structure, water retention, and nutrient availability. By regularly using compost in your garden, you can reduce the need for synthetic fertilizers and promote a healthier, more sustainable ecosystem. Remember to monitor the impact of compost on your garden and adjust the application as needed to achieve optimal plant growth and soil fertility.

Troubleshooting Common Composting Issues

If you encounter issues with the decomposition process or the quality of your compost, identifying and addressing these common composting problems is essential for maintaining a successful outdoor garden.

Here are some common composting issues and how to troubleshoot them:

  1. Preventing Odors: Foul odors from your compost pile can be a sign of anaerobic conditions caused by too much moisture or compacted materials. To prevent odors, ensure proper aeration by turning the compost regularly to introduce oxygen. Additionally, balance the wet and dry materials in the pile to maintain the ideal moisture level. Covering the compost with a breathable material can also help manage moisture and reduce odors.
  2. Controlling Pests: Unwanted pests such as rodents, flies, and ants can be attracted to compost piles. To control pests, avoid adding meat, dairy, or oily foods to the compost, as these can attract animals. Keep the compost pile covered with a secure lid or use a layer of coarse material like straw to deter pests. Regularly turning the compost can also disrupt pest habitats and discourage infestations.
  3. Balancing Carbon and Nitrogen: If your compost pile isn't decomposing properly, it may be due to an imbalance of carbon-rich (brown) and nitrogen-rich (green) materials. Ensure a balanced mix of these materials to promote decomposition. Add more brown materials like dry leaves or shredded paper if the pile is too wet and smelly, or incorporate green materials like grass clippings or kitchen scraps if the pile is too dry and not decomposing.
  4. Monitoring Temperature: Inadequate decomposition may also result from the compost pile not reaching the optimal temperature for microbial activity. Ensure the pile is large enough to retain heat and insulate it with layers of brown materials. Regularly turning the compost will also help distribute heat and promote even decomposition.

Expanding Your Eco-friendly Garden

Consider incorporating native plants and flowers into your garden to attract local wildlife and support the ecosystem.

When expanding your eco-friendly garden, there are various options to consider that align with sustainable practices. One way to expand your garden sustainably is by incorporating a wider variety of native plants and flowers. This not only adds diversity and beauty to your garden but also provides essential food and habitat for local wildlife, such as birds, bees, and butterflies.

Another option for expanding your eco-friendly garden is to implement companion planting. This sustainable practice involves growing different plants together that benefit each other, such as planting flowers that attract beneficial insects next to vegetable crops. This not only supports a healthy ecosystem but also helps control pests without the need for harmful chemicals.

Additionally, creating a habitat for beneficial insects like ladybugs, lacewings, and pollinators can contribute to the expansion of your eco-friendly garden. You can achieve this by incorporating insect-friendly plants and providing shelter such as small piles of twigs or a bug hotel. This not only enhances the biodiversity of your garden but also promotes natural pest control and pollination.

Furthermore, considering the addition of a water feature like a small pond or birdbath can greatly expand the ecological value of your garden. Such features provide a water source for wildlife and contribute to the overall sustainability of your garden.
